Chicken Mashed Potato Bowl
Ingredients:

2 Chicken Breast
Salt & Pepper - to taste
Oil - for frying the chicken
Flour and egg- for dredging

4-5 Large sized Potatoes
Butter
Sour Cream
Milk
1 pack of country gravy (store bought)
1 can corn
Shredded Cheese

Directions: 
Fried Chicken Recipe
1.) Seasoned the chicken breast with salt and pepper. Prepare the dredging station which consist of beaten eggs in one bowl and separate bowl for flour mixture.
2.) Put cooking oil on the pan. Start dredging the chicken into the egg mixture and then onto flour mixture. Set aside.
3.) Fry the chicken for about 8-10 minutes each side or until golden brown and crispy. Keep it warm in the oven.
- NOTE: If you don't like to do all the work of making your own fried chicken. Store bought is lways an option :)

Mashed Potato Recipe
1.) Peeled the Potatoes and cut into big cubes. Put water into a large pan and let it boil. Add the potatoes and let it cooked until the potatoes soften.
2.) Drained the cooked potatoes. Transfer it into a big bowl with butter, milk, and sour cream.
3.) Then mashed the potatoes until smooth and creamy. (My kids love to do this part!:) Set aside

Country Gravy
Simply follow the instructions on the gravy mix. Super easy and quick way to make delicious gravy!

Make sure that the corn is heated up. Chopped the fried chicken into bite pieces... And we are ready for delicious Chicken Mashed Potato Bowl.



When making this Mashed Potato Bowl. I'd like mine to be in specific order, start it off with mashed potato, followed by corn, then chopped chicken, gravy and cheese. Homemade Sunshine Skillet Recipe:

Ingredients:
3-4 medium size potatoes- cut into cubes
8 oz sausage
Cheddar Shredded Cheese
4 beaten eggs
1 pack gravy mix
salt and Pepper- to taste
2 tsp butter
1-2 tsp cooking oil

Directions:
1.) Cooked the potatoes and sausage in separate skillet. Once it cooked and turn golden brown. Set aside.
2.) Make the gravy according to the package instructions. Which a super easy process! I promise:) Once the gravy is done. Turn the heat into LOW to make sure that its hot.
3.) Time to make the eggs. In medium size skillet, add little butter. Add the 2 beaten eggs and let it cook through both side. Once both side are cooked, transfer it to the serving bowl. (Repeat the process#3 for the other bowl)
4.) Once the cooked eggs is on the bowl, you can now add the cooked sausage and potatoes. File them up!! then pour the gravy on top. Then, sprinkle with lot of cheddar shredder cheese.
5.) Enjoy your Homemade Sunshine Skillet Bowl with your family. Yum! #perfectbreakfast
